Lamentations 4:6 Interlinear
Word-by-word Hebrew interlinear analysis of Lamentations 4:6, showing the original Hebrew text with Strong's numbers, transliteration, and English translation for each word.
“is greater For the punishment of the iniquity of the daughter of my people than the punishment of the sin of Sodom that was overthrown as in a moment stayed and no hands”
Word-by-Word Analysis
| # | Original | Strong's | English | Definition |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| וַיִּגְדַּל֙ | H1431 | is greater | to be (causatively make) large (in various senses, as in body, mind, estate or honor, also in pride) |
| 2 | עֲוֹ֣ן | H5771 | For the punishment of the iniquity | perversity, i.e., (moral) evil |
| 3 | בַּת | H1323 | of the daughter | a daughter (used in the same wide sense as other terms of relationship, literally and figuratively) |
| 4 | עַמִּ֔י | H5971 | of my people | a people (as a congregated unit); specifically, a tribe (as those of israel); hence (collectively) troops or attendants; figuratively, a flock |
| 5 | מֵֽחַטַּ֖את | H2403 | than the punishment | an offence (sometimes habitual sinfulness), and its penalty, occasion, sacrifice, or expiation; also (concretely) an offender |
| 6 | סְדֹ֑ם | H5467 | of the sin of Sodom | sedom, a place near the dead sea |
| 7 | הַֽהֲפוּכָ֣ה | H2015 | that was overthrown | to turn about or over; by implication, to change, overturn, return, pervert |
